Game Description

Lost Soul Aside is a third-person action RPG for PC from Ultizero Games and PlayStation Publishing LLC. It remains listed under the same name on current Steam and Epic Games Store pages, with no verified rebrand, “Classic” edition, or replacement storefront title. Its identity is built around fast character-action combat, dimensional fantasy worlds, weapon switching, and a focused single-player campaign.

Fast third-person combat with weapon switching

Lost Soul Aside follows Kaser, a young fighter whose sister Louisa loses her soul after the arrival of the dimensional invaders known as the Voidrax. An unusual ally named Arena grants Kaser new powers, sending him across dangerous worlds and hostile environments in search of answers.

The main attraction is real-time character-action combat. Kaser can chain attacks, launch enemies into the air, evade incoming strikes, parry dangerous attacks, and transition between weapons during an encounter. The combat is designed to be accessible at a basic level but rewards players who learn enemy patterns, timing windows, and the strengths of each weapon.

The four main weapons provide distinct attack rhythms rather than simple statistical replacements. The Sword emphasizes quick strikes, the Greatsword delivers heavier impacts, the Poleaxe adds another reach and power profile, and the Scythe offers a different set of movement and combo possibilities. Switching between them is central to building longer attack strings and adapting to different enemy types.

Precision systems and character growth

Movement is as important as offense. Perfect Dodges can create counterattack opportunities, while Precise Blocks can stagger enemies when timed against the correct attack cue. Successful defensive play feeds into the game's more aggressive rhythm, encouraging players to stay close rather than retreat whenever an enemy begins a major attack.

Kaser also develops through weapon skill trees and character abilities. Experience points unlock additional attributes and combat options, allowing players to refine a preferred style instead of following a single mandatory build. The progression is more focused on expanding combat possibilities than on managing a large party or building a traditional loot spreadsheet.

Arena is not just a story companion. His powers contribute directly to combat through special abilities, including offensive attacks and support effects. Players can equip a selection of Arena abilities and use them to change the flow of a fight, add burst damage, pressure groups of enemies, or create safer opportunities for recovery.

Another important layer is weapon customisation. Weapon fragments discovered during the adventure can alter weapon appearance, improve combat or healing capabilities, and modify aspects of Kaser's fighting style. This gives exploration a practical purpose and lets players test combinations instead of treating every reward as a simple upgrade number.

Linear adventure across strange dimensions

Lost Soul Aside is structured as a directed action-adventure rather than a fully open-world RPG. The campaign moves Kaser through contrasting dimensions, snow-covered regions, ruins, alien structures, and other hostile landscapes. Exploration is broken up by combat encounters, environmental puzzles, traversal sequences, story scenes, and large boss battles.

The game places more emphasis on combat mastery and cinematic encounters than on extensive sidequest simulation. Players who want a clear sequence of set-piece battles and new abilities will find a straightforward structure, while those expecting a huge open world or a deep branching role-playing system may find the scope more limited.

The free Surge of Voidrax update adds a separate 100-wave challenge mode. It unlocks the four main weapons and their skill trees from the beginning, then tests players against increasingly difficult enemy waves. Between battles, players can replenish supplies, adjust accessories, improve Arena's power, and prepare for the next stage.

What is included on PC?

The PC release is a paid single-player game available through Steam and the Epic Games Store. The standard package contains the main adventure, while the optional Digital Deluxe Edition adds cosmetic items, an Arena skin, health and experience boosters, a digital soundtrack, and a digital art book.

The current storefront model does not present Lost Soul Aside as a free-to-play game, multiplayer service, or season-pass-driven release. Steam lists a separate Deluxe upgrade and soundtrack add-on, but there is no verified large expansion lineup comparable to a long-running live-service catalog.

PC features, input, and language support

The PC version includes DualSense controller support with adaptive triggers and haptic feedback when connected appropriately. It also supports customizable graphics options, ray tracing, HDR displays, ultrawide 21:9 screens, NVIDIA Reflex, spatial 3D audio, and unlocked framerates. These features make the PC release a strong fit for players who want to tune image quality and display setup around a controller-led action game.

Steam lists Steam Achievements, Steam Cloud, Family Sharing, and a third-party EULA. The storefront identifies the game as single-player and does not list online co-op, local co-op, split-screen, dedicated servers, or mod tools. No separate anti-cheat system is advertised in the verified PC storefront information.

Language support is broad. Steam lists English, French, Italian, German, Spanish, Japanese, Korean, Polish, Brazilian Portuguese, European Portuguese, Russian, Simplified Chinese, Latin American Spanish, and Traditional Chinese. English, Japanese, and Simplified Chinese include full audio according to the storefront language table; the other listed options provide interface and subtitle support.

Who should play Lost Soul Aside?

Lost Soul Aside is aimed at players who prioritize stylish melee combat, weapon experimentation, boss fights, flashy abilities, and a linear fantasy adventure. It is particularly suitable for fans of third-person character-action games who want a new setting and a combat system that combines weapon swapping with dodge and parry timing.

It is less suitable for players seeking cooperative play, extensive dialogue choices, a deep open-world ecosystem, or a loot-heavy build system with dozens of armor slots. The strongest reasons to play are the combat tools, visual presentation, dimensional environments, and the challenge of improving execution across demanding encounters.
